EvenUp Secures $135 Million, Marking the Largest AI Funding in Legal History!

Since its inception, EvenUp has helped its partners claim over $1.5 billion in damages and flagged $200 million in missing documents, significantly increasing settlement amounts for injury victims.
The legal industry has long grappled with complexity and inefficiency, making EvenUp's recent achievement all the more significant. The company has raised $135 million in its Series D funding round, marking one of the largest investments in the legal AI sector. This remarkable milestone, led by Bain Capital Ventures and supported by prominent investors such as Premji Invest, Lightspeed Venture Partners, Bessemer Venture Partners, SignalFire, and B Capital Group, elevates EvenUp's total funding to an impressive $235 million, with $220 million secured in just the past 18 months.
